What Are Common Mistakes Php Beginners Should Avoid?

PHP Beginner Mistakes

Common Mistakes PHP Beginners Should Avoid

If you’re embarking on the journey of learning PHP, congratulations! PHP is a powerful scripting language widely used for web development. However, like any programming language, it has its pitfalls, especially for beginners. Avoid these common mistakes to become a competent PHP developer.

1. Not Understanding PHP Syntax

PHP syntax is unique and often different from other popular programming languages. Beginners might rush through learning the basics, leading to confusion. Tip: Spend ample time understanding PHP’s syntax, structure, and conventions before diving into complex coding.

2. Mixing HTML with PHP

One of the common mistakes for beginners is to entwine HTML and PHP code indiscriminately. This can lead to messy, unmaintainable code. Instead, use templates or model-view-controller (MVC) frameworks such as CakePHP to keep your code organized and clean.

3. Inefficient Database Interaction

Neglecting proper database interaction techniques can lead to inefficient applications. Beginners often use the mysql_* functions, which are deprecated, instead of using PDO or MySQLi. Furthermore, failing to sanitize inputs can open up vulnerabilities. Learn about prepared statements to enhance security.

4. Ignoring Error Reports and Debugging

Forgetting or ignoring error reports is a surefire way to encounter bigger problems later. Beginners often overlook configuring error reporting settings in PHP. Enable error reporting during development for easier debugging.

5. Not Using Version Control

Many beginners skip learning version control systems like Git. Version control is crucial for keeping track of changes and collaborating effectively. Start using Git at the beginning of your coding journey.

6. Overcomplicating Code

As a beginner, you may want to write complex code to demonstrate your skills. However, this can make your code base difficult to maintain and understand. Strive for simplicity and clarity in your coding.

7. Lack of Comments and Documentation

Failing to comment on code and maintain documentation is a common oversight. Comments and documentation make it easier for you and others to understand your code months or years down the line.

8. Not Keeping PHP Updated

Using outdated PHP versions can lead to security vulnerabilities and compatibility issues. Stay updated with the latest PHP versions and practices. If you’re using a framework like CakePHP, it’s critical to update older CakePHP installations.

9. Ignoring Security Practices

Security is paramount in web development. Beginners often neglect best security practices such as input validation, data sanitization, and using secure protocols. Ensure you’re following PHP security best practices.

10. Neglecting to Learn Frameworks

Many PHP beginners stick to plain PHP code without exploring frameworks. Frameworks like CakePHP can accelerate development and help you adhere to best practices in web development.

By keeping these common pitfalls in mind and actively working to avoid them, you’ll increase your efficiency and skill as a PHP developer. Happy coding! “`

This article includes SEO-optimized content, informative tips, and relevant links to provide value to readers interested in PHP development.

Comments

Popular posts from this blog

What Are Php Magic Methods in 2025?

How to Store Yoga Blocks at Home in 2025?

Are Lottery Winnings Considered Income in 2025?